Ergonomic Benefits Explained
Laptop screens sit too low when placed flat on a desk. This low position forces you to bend your neck down. Prolonged neck flexion causes serious strain. Your cervical spine was not designed for hours of downward tilting. The Oripura raises your screen approximately 11 inches off the desk.
This elevation brings the screen closer to eye level. Your neck stays in a neutral position. The natural alignment reduces muscle tension. Less tension means fewer headaches and less pain. Studies show that proper screen height significantly reduces musculoskeletal complaints.
The angled position also improves your viewing distance. When laptops sit flat, you often lean forward to see clearly. This forward lean compresses your spine. It restricts breathing. The elevated position allows you to sit back in your chair properly. Your back receives better support.
Using the Oripura requires an external keyboard and mouse. This setup creates a more ergonomic workstation. Your arms rest at a comfortable angle. Your wrists stay neutral while typing. The separation between screen and input devices mimics a desktop computer setup.

Stability and Laptop Compatibility
The Oripura supports laptops with screen sizes from 11 to 16 inches. Most modern laptops fall within this range. MacBook Airs, MacBook Pros, Dell XPS models, HP Spectre laptops, and Lenovo ThinkPads all work perfectly. The weight limit reaches 6.1 pounds or 2.8 kilograms.
The rubber grips provide excellent stability. Your laptop does not slide or wobble during typing. This stability matters when you use an external keyboard. Any movement distracts and annoys. The Oripura keeps your screen perfectly still.
The triangular base design contributes to stability. The wide footprint distributes weight evenly. Physics favors this geometry. Even vigorous typing does not shake the stand. Users report confidence placing expensive laptops on the Oripura.
Some very large gaming laptops exceed the weight limit. The 16-inch MacBook Pro sits right at the edge of compatibility. Most users report success with this model. However, heavier machines might stress the stand. Always check your laptop weight before purchasing.
Heat Management and Airflow
Laptops generate significant heat during operation. Processors and graphics chips create thermal energy. Good airflow prevents overheating and performance throttling. The Oripura’s open design promotes air circulation.
The elevated position creates space underneath your laptop. Air flows freely around all sides. The bottom vents receive maximum exposure. This ventilation helps maintain optimal operating temperatures.
The plastic material does not conduct heat like metal stands. Some aluminum stands actually absorb heat from your laptop. This heat transfer can make the stand uncomfortably warm. The Oripura stays cool to the touch even during extended use.
Better cooling extends laptop lifespan. High temperatures degrade internal components over time. Batteries especially suffer from heat exposure. By improving airflow, the Oripura indirectly protects your investment. Your laptop may run faster and last longer.

Comparison With Budget Laptop Stands
Budget laptop stands typically cost between $15 and $30. These options use basic plastic or aluminum construction. They often include multiple adjustment positions. Many feature folding designs similar to the Oripura.
The main differences appear in build quality and design refinement. Cheaper stands sometimes wobble during use. The hinges may loosen over time. Sharp edges can scratch your laptop or cut your hands. The Oripura eliminates these budget stand problems.
Material quality varies significantly. Budget plastic feels brittle and cheap. The Oripura’s plastic has a premium density and finish. It resists stress better. The long-term durability justifies the higher price for many users.
The fixed-angle design also sets the Oripura apart. Budget stands often provide adjustability. This feature sounds appealing but creates problems. More adjustment points mean more potential failure points. Complex mechanisms add weight. The Oripura’s simplicity proves more reliable.
Herman Miller includes a five-year warranty. Budget stands rarely offer more than one year coverage. Some provide no warranty at all. This difference reflects manufacturer confidence in product quality.
